About

The RD861K is a restartable main engine with turbopump feed system developed by Yuzhnoye SDO, using a gas generator cycle with exhaust generator gas injected into the supersonic nozzle section for enhanced efficiency. It burns nitrogen tetroxide and UDMH propellants and is designed for upper stage applications on Cyclone-family launch vehicles, supporting up to 5 restarts for multi-burn mission profiles including geostationary transfer orbit and sun-synchronous orbit insertions. With a vacuum thrust of 7.916 tf and specific impulse of 330 seconds, it provides high-efficiency propulsion derived from the proven Cyclone-4 program. TRL 8 reflects its near-operational readiness. The engine weighs 214 kg and has undergone extensive ground development testing as part of the Cyclone-4 and Cyclone-4M programs.
